Thanksgiving Songs To Start Your Day

Gratitude is a key element in our relationships with others, as well as with God. We can be grateful for the basics of life, although we sometimes forget that the gift of life itself is a God-given boon to us. We can find many examples of thanksgiving songs scattered in Bible verses. The majestic language of the Psalms is a good example of expressing gratitude to God in the form of songs. The words of David in one form or another are often set to music and have been used in the worship services of many denominations and generations since his time.

We don’t know the sounds of musical instruments that accompanied the songs of praise and gratitude to God centuries ago. We do express the words of thanksgiving in the music and with the instruments of today. Even reading and speaking the phrases in the privacy of our homes and minds can be a form of thanksgiving to God for His many gifts to us.

The Psalms are not the only expression of singing noted in the words of Scripture. Miriam, sister of Moses and Aaron led the women of Israel in a song of thanksgiving as they looked back on the death of the Egyptian army in the waters of the Red Sea. We are told that the songs were accompanied by musical instruments and by dancing in the sheer joy of expression.

Another song of thanksgiving was expressed by Barak, one of the generals under the judge Deborah. He expressed his thanks for the victory God gave the Israelites against Sisera through the actions of a woman. God gave His instructions, Barak followed the command and the Israelites were delivered from the oppression of an enemy force equipped with nine hundred iron chariots.

Another memorable paean of thanksgiving came from the virgin mother of Jesus. She sang in joy that the long-held hope of the Jews was about to be realized in the form of her Son. Her gratitude and humility forms a song that focuses on God and His gifts. This song is another one which has been repeated through the centuries. Here are Thanksgiving Songs To Start Your Day

Thanksgiving Quotes

  1. We have been the recipients of the choicest bounties of Heaven; we have been preserved these many years in peace and prosperity; we have grown in numbers, wealth, and power as no other nation has ever grown. ~ Abraham Lincoln, at Thanksgiving time during the Civil War, 1863
  2. Let us remember that, as much has been given us, much will be expected from us, and that true homage comes from the heart as well as from the lips, and shows itself in deeds. ~ Theodore Roosevelt, 1901
  3. As we express our gratitude, we must never forget that the highest appreciation is not to utter words, but to live by them. ~ John Fitzgerald Kennedy
